I’ve seen Santaland Diaries three times now (I was with “slut” a couple of years ago, and I’ve since learned to avoid the front row), and I may see it again this December. It’s hilarious. David Sedaris wrote it, so that alone should give you an idea of what to expect during the show, which recounts the tale of an out-of-work writer’s stint as a Macy’s Department Store elf.

It is, however, not kid-friendly. Though it’s essentially the same production from year to year, that timelessness & familiarity are part of what I love about it–Santaland Diaries is as much a staple of the holiday season as The Nutcracker or A Christmas Carol.
